In a recent forum discussion, players are expressing their challenges playing Doomfist in lower ranks, revealing how difficulty spikes significantly affect gameplay experience. As more gamers transition from higher tiers, the need for teamwork and strategy becomes a hot topic.
Many players find success with other characters at the Masters level but run into hurdles when attempting to switch to Doomfist in Gold rank. This has sparked a conversation about the tactical challenges of diving effectively while ensuring team support remains strong. Players note that the absence of reliable front-line support can result in disarray and swift losses.
As one contributor mentioned, "In low ranks, you just want to get emp and punch and repeat." This goes to show that repetitiveness can lead to success, albeit temporarily. Players also reminded each other to remain aware of crowd control abilities that could hinder Doomfist's dive capabilities.
Team Coordination is Key: Higher-tier players advise that a slower gameplay approach works better when playing Doomfist in Gold. Keeping close to teammates and protecting DPS becomes paramount, especially against better-coordinated enemy teams.
CC Complications: Multiple players noted more crowd control in lower ranks creates difficulties for Doomfist compared to higher tiers. "Playing him in diamond compared to gold was so much easier," a player reflected.
Switching Strategy: According to comments, adapting playstyle is crucial. As users level up, they must learn to balance aggressiveness with support strategies to ensure their team has a fighting chance.
"Without a front tank or shield, my teammates just explode!" A common sentiment shared among those struggling in Gold rank.
